Output a39cf71824d391b68789c4bda4853a8726834031be1b361a8b87201336e102f9:4

value
2502722
script pubkey
OP_0 OP_PUSHBYTES_20 668d223f5ec10aed25107fa8a20c4e35afe98d28
address
tb1qv6xjy067cy9w6fgs0752yrzwxkh7nrfg85u86a
transaction
a39cf71824d391b68789c4bda4853a8726834031be1b361a8b87201336e102f9
confirmations
48933
spent
true